Mountaineers Outlast Oregon Tech in Back-and-Forth Finale
The Eastern Oregon Mountaineers ended their series against Oregon Tech with a dramatic 17-15 victory after dropping Game 3, 15-5. The Mountaineers initially struggled early in both games, but rallied in the finale with a flurry of runs to clinch a win that came down to the final innings. Despite the strong finish, the Owls took the series 3-1.
By the Numbers- Eastern Oregon scored 17 runs in Game 4, achieving their season-high in scoring.
- In Game 3, Oregon Tech scored 9 runs in the eighth inning alone to secure their win.
